§ 10-840 — Required officers

Text
A.A corporation shall have the officers described in its bylaws or appointed by the board of directors in accordance with the bylaws.
B.A duly appointed officer may appoint one or more officers or assistant officers if authorized by the bylaws or the board of directors.
C.The bylaws or the board of directors shall delegate to one of the officers responsibility for preparing minutes of the directors' and shareholders' meetings and for authenticating records of the corporation.
D.The same individual may simultaneously hold more than one office in a corporation.
